43 CFR §

(a) State law governs transferring mining claims or sites. A transfer is effective in the manner and on the date provided by state law, not the date you file it with BLM. (b) You must file in the BLM State Office a notice of the transfer that includes: (1) The name and, if available, the serial number BLM assigned to the claim or site when the notice or certifie of loion was originally ...

Prospecting for Gold in the United States

Placers in Colorado have been mined in the Fairplay district in Park County, and in the Breckenridge district in Summit County. In both areas large dredges were used during the peak activity in the 1930's. The most important mining regions of Oregon are in the northeastern part of the State where both lode and placer gold have been found.
